Monitor everything happening on your Player in real time. Each time the Player connects to Wi-Fi, its activity and updates are recorded chronologically under Player Status > Player Events, providing a detailed history of the Player's activity.
- In your OnSign account, click on the "Players" tab on the left of the page and select a device.
- The newly loaded page displays the Player Events box directly on the first page, below the Player Status header.
It provides a chronological record of the Player's activities, such as connecting to the internet, downloading files, and synchronizing content, files, and playback rules. Regular events are displayed on a white background, while errors are highlighted in red and warnings in yellow.
You can filter events by selecting an option from the header "Show All Events".
Click "Actions" to access additional options:

Actions
- Jump to Date — Navigates the event list to a specific date, letting you quickly find events from a particular day without scrolling through the entire log.

- Export Log — Downloads the currently displayed events as a csv file for offline analysis, sharing with support, or keeping records.
- Mark as Read — Removes the bold formatting from unread event notifications, marking all visible events as read.
